Samsung S4 Features And Specifications: How It Stood Out In Its Time.

The Samsung S4 made its debut in 2013 and quickly became one of the most sought-after smartphones of its time. Packed with innovative features and impressive specifications, it stood out from its competitors and captured the attention of tech enthusiasts worldwide.

One standout feature was the S4’s 5-inch Super AMOLED display, which was praised for its vibrant colors and sharp resolution. It also introduced a 13-megapixel rear camera, which was considered top-of-the-line at that time and allowed users to capture stunning photos and videos.

Another notable specification of the Samsung S4 was its powerful 1.9 GHz quad-core processor, which offered smooth multitasking and snappy performance. It also came with expandable storage, allowing users to add up to 64GB of additional storage space via a microSD card.

Other features that set the Samsung S4 apart included its infrared blaster, which turned the device into a universal remote control, and its innovative air gesture controls, allowing users to navigate the phone without actually touching the screen.

Overall, the Samsung S4’s features and specifications were cutting-edge for its time, making it a game-changer in the smartphone industry.

Exploring The Software Updates And System Enhancements Of The Samsung S4

The Samsung S4, launched in 2013, introduced several software updates and system enhancements throughout its lifespan. Initially, it came with the Android 4.2.2 Jelly Bean operating system, which was upgraded to Android 5.0.1 Lollipop and later to Android 5.0.2 Lollipop. These updates brought significant improvements to the device’s performance and user experience.

One notable system enhancement was the introduction of TouchWiz UI, a customized user interface designed by Samsung. It offered a range of features and functionalities, including Multi Window for multi-tasking, Smart Stay for keeping the screen on when the user was looking at it, and Air Gesture for controlling the device with hand movements.

Moreover, the Samsung S4 received regular firmware updates that addressed security vulnerabilities, bug fixes, and performance optimizations. These updates ensured the device remained up-to-date and secure.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. How old is the Samsung S4?

The Samsung S4 was first released in April 2013, making it around 8 years old as of 2021.

2. Is the Samsung S4 still worth buying?

While the Samsung S4 was a groundbreaking device in its time, it may not be the best option for current smartphone needs. With advances in technology, the S4’s hardware and software may not support modern applications and features, making it less capable compared to newer models.

3. Can the Samsung S4 receive software updates?

No, the Samsung S4 is no longer eligible to receive official software updates from Samsung as it has reached the end of its software support lifecycle. This means that it may not receive the latest security patches or new operating system updates, potentially leaving the device more vulnerable to security threats.
